About N. Cerullo

N. Cerullo is a scholar working on Radiation, Aerospace Engineering and Safety, Risk, Reliability and Quality, having authored 43 papers that have together received 420 indexed citations. Recurring topics across this work include Nuclear reactor physics and engineering (24 papers), Nuclear Materials and Properties (18 papers) and Nuclear Physics and Applications (14 papers). The work is most often cited by research in Radiation (200 citations), Aerospace Engineering (216 citations) and Radiology, Nuclear Medicine and Imaging (137 citations). N. Cerullo has collaborated with scholars based in Italy, Netherlands and Germany. Frequent co-authors include Guglielmo Lomonaco, G.G. Daquino, Juan Esposito, V. Romanello, Eugene Shwageraus, E. Fridman, G. Forasassi, Valerio Giusti, G. Bisio and Hans Brockmann. Their work appears in journals such as Review of Scientific Instruments, SAE technical papers on CD-ROM/SAE technical paper series and European Journal of Nuclear Medicine and Molecular Imaging.
